On this Thursday, it is pretty shocking to see the decline of viewers watching television news in America.
All of the agencies are down big.
So what happened?
Hateful politics happened.
and it all began with Donald Trump.
So you may remember that in the primaries leading up to the 2016 presidential election,
Donald Trump was the star and dominated the stage in the debates.
And ratings for television broadcasts were huge.
I was stunned to see my numbers go up 20, 30 percent,
whenever Donald Trump appeared.
But then he got elected president.
And then the corporate news agencies, with the exception of Fox,
turned on him in a vicious way.
And that led to many Trump supporters not watching.
Then the woke culture came in,
and television analysts became scared.
Now, the presentations are largely boring on most of the networks.
And Joe Biden is not going to save them.
Big decline in TV news.
